Fixed inductors are electrical components that store energy. They consist of a coil of wire wound around a core, often a long, hollow cylinder of iron, or a ferrite. The induction of the inductor is generated by the coil. When there is a current flowing through the coil, the inductor stores the magnetic flux produced by the current.
